David Halberstam (April 10, 1934 April 23, 2007) was an American journalist and historian, known for his work on the Vietnam War, politics, history, the Civil Rights Movement, business, media, American culture, and later, sports journalism. It was sometimes slow to intervene in these conflicts, though, and unsure of what constituted U.S. interests after the end of the cold war. ", With The Reckoning, the final volume in what many view as his trilogy on power in America, Halberstam discusses the history of two automobile makersFord in the United States and Nissan in Japanfrom World War II to the mid-1980s. CAREER: Daily Times Leader, West Point, MS, reporter, 195556; Nashville Tennessean, Nashville, TN, reporter, 195660; New York Times, New York, NY, staff writer, 196067, foreign correspondent in the Congo (now Zaire), 196162, Vietnam, 196263, Warsaw, Poland, 1965, and Paris, France, 1966; Harper's, New York, NY, contributing editor, 196771.
